Ahir Gopaldas, visiting instructor of marketing, is this year’s winner of the Marketing Management Association’s Outstanding Teacher-Scholar Doctoral Competition. This international competition is open to doctoral students from all institutions. It recognizes academic achievement and future promise in classroom instruction …
